The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ing Tri-bean blend and Organic Unsalted Unsweetened Creamy Peanut Butter side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

For calorie-conscious consumers, Tri-bean blend is the clear winner. With 525 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.

In terms of sugar control, Tri-bean blend takes the lead with only 0.769g of sugar per 100g, whereas Organic Unsalted Unsweetened Creamy Peanut Butter contains 6.25g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
